技术文档

https私钥证书rsa ecc

时间 : 2024-11-26 15:05:01浏览量 : 2

《https 私钥证书:RSA 与 ECC 的较量与协同》

在当今数字化的时代,https 已成为保障网络安全和数据传输的重要基石。而 https 私钥证书则是这一安全体系中至关重要的组成部分,其中 RSA 和 ECC 两种算法在私钥证书领域各自展现出独特的优势与特点。

RSA(Rivest-Shamir-Adleman)算法是最早广泛应用于私钥证书的加密算法之一。它基于大整数分解问题,具有较高的安全性和可靠性。RSA 私钥证书在过去几十年中得到了广泛的应用和验证,其安全性经过了时间的考验。它能够提供强大的加密和解密能力,确保在网络传输过程中数据的机密性。例如,当用户访问一个 https 网站时,浏览器与服务器之间通过 RSA 算法交换密钥,从而建立起安全的连接,防止黑客窃取敏感信息。

然而,随着技术的不断发展,ECC(Elliptic Curve Cryptography)算法逐渐崭露头角。ECC 基于椭圆曲线数学原理,相比 RSA 具有一些显著的优势。在相同的安全级别下,ECC 所需的密钥长度较短,这意味着在存储空间和计算资源方面具有更高的效率。对于移动设备、物联网等资源受限的环境来说,ECC 的优势尤为明显,能够在保证安全的前提下,减少设备的负担,延长电池寿命。

ECC 算法在计算速度上更快。在处理大量数据加密和解密任务时,ECC 能够更快地完成计算,提高系统的性能。这对于高并发的网络环境,如电商网站、在线金融服务等,具有重要的意义。能够快速处理加密和解密操作,确保用户能够获得流畅的访问体验,同时也减少了服务器的负载。

在实际应用中,RSA 和 ECC 往往不是相互排斥的,而是协同工作的。许多 https 服务器会同时支持 RSA 和 ECC 私钥证书,以满足不同用户和设备的需求。对于对安全性要求极高的场景,如金融交易等,可能会优先使用 RSA 证书;而对于一些对资源敏感的移动应用或物联网设备,ECC 证书则更为适用。

随着技术的进步,私钥证书的管理和更新也变得越来越重要。证书颁发机构(CA)需要确保私钥的安全存储和管理,防止私钥泄露。同时,定期更新证书也是保障安全的必要措施,以应对新出现的安全威胁和算法漏洞。

https 私钥证书中的 RSA 和 ECC 算法在网络安全领域都发挥着不可替代的作用。它们各自具有优势,通过协同工作,为用户提供了更加安全、高效的网络环境。随着技术的不断发展,我们可以期待在私钥证书领域会有更多的创新和进步,为数字世界的安全保驾护航。